Archaeological dig reveals Anglo-Saxon cemetery on King's accommodation site

An archaeological dig at the site of the new graduate accommodation at Croft Gardens has revealed an extensive early medieval burial ground, shedding light on life and death in Cambridge from the end of the Roman period.
